Description
Case is a movement of young people and working families committed to achieving economic, social and immigrants justice in Arizona. We are a grassroots organization led by our volunteer leaders, the majority of whom are young people trying to build a future in a state that currently provides them too few educational and economic opportunities. Case strives to achieve economic, social and immigrants' justice in Arizona.
